    Actualized Redemption in the Thought of Franz Rosenzweig and Rabbi Joseph B. Soloveitchik.Cass Fisher - 2020 - Naharaim 14 (2):173-207.
    Redemption in Judaism is typically thought of as an historical and eschatological category: God has redeemed Israel in the past and will do so again in the future. Although this dipolar understanding of redemption has been dominant in Judaism, forms of actualized redemption have also found expression in which Jews, either individually or communally, secure a positive redemptive status in the present.
